LAS VEGAS — Acell is introducing a variety of audio/video
and computer accessories during International CES at booth
20325.
The Accell HD-AV Center, a transmitter and receiver set featuring
HDBaseT technology, can send uncompressed FullHD
digital video, audio, 100BaseT Ethernet, power, RS232 and infrared
control signals over a single CAT-5e cable. The HD-AV
is optimized for high-definition video applications, supporting
all resolutions and video formats, including 1080p, 4K and 3D.
The Center can support long cable runs of up to 328 feet.
PowerSquid power outlet multiplier and surge protectors
easily convert one grounded outlet into five grounded, adapterready
outlets. The varying lengths of the PowerSquid’s arms
provide increased reach and flexibility and the built-in surge
protection defends connected devices against power surges,
protecting sensitive electronics, and will also stop sending
power to the connected devices if the surge protection is no longer functioning, the
company said.
The SuperSpeed USB
3.0 standard offers increased
performance enhancements
to the current
high-speed USB standard.
Featuring a 5Gbps
signaling rate, it offers a
10 times performance increase
over high-speed
USB, as well as improved
power efficiency. USB
3.0 is backward compatible
with the USB-enabled
devices currently on the
market.
The UltraRun USB 3.0
long-length cables by Accell
are available in both
USB A to B and USB A to
Micro B configurations in
20-foot lengths.
